I remember it was a cool and still evening when I first discovered the full extent of my passion for the South East coast of England. As I stood on the cliff top at Capel and gazed down at Folkestone’s harbour, with the fresh spring rain beating down upon my face, I wondered, is it possible that at some other time in this very place, another had stood on this spot and felt the same appreciation and pride in the surrounding heritage.

I thought of both world wars. The many troops marching to the harbour and sailing away to France and to their deaths in the trenches, imagined the spitfires, engines roaring above my head, in their desperate struggle to win through against such overwhelming odds just over two decades later.

Smugglers from the 1700s working their money for old rope down below me on the shore, living their cat and mouse existence with the Revenue Men.

What faces have been here, what ships have sailed here, what birds have flown here, what secrets would this rapidly approaching night share if it could talk, if it could remember? But of course it does remember, it has witnessed it all and with each new day comes new history in the making.

Even now, anyone with just a passing interest in the history of these surroundings can experience those events that have long since passed into distant memory. The Vikings, The Romans, The Great Storm of 1703, the threat of invasion both French and German. Shipwrecks, plans and thwarted construction attempts for a channel tunnel, now of course completed. Villains, Heroes, Murderers, and Saviours. Swimmers, Aviators, Miners and Engineers. Its all here, this is not just history, this is life, I thought.

And it was here, at this moment that I realised that these events need not be forgotten. I had always been a keen reader, especially local historical literature and from this point on my interest grew. I had read more books than had hot dinners, but one needs to experience it in the raw, to live it, not only to satisfy my own need for knowledge, but also in the hope of showing others and bringing all this history to life.
